I got my rifle back tonight. Less than 4 weeks door-to-door, not bad. Will get it out to the range tomorrow to see how it functions. Here is the timeline on the repair:
September 13 - rifle sent by Canada Post
September 23 - received by Snap Shots
October 1 - rifle sent back by Canada Post
October 10 - rifle in my hands.
According to the paperwork I received they performed the following repairs:
"Install special gas bushing, replace bolt, replace slide, replace recoil spring and slide, tune extractor, polish edges of chamber. Test fire: 40 rounds."
I will be firing more than 40 rounds tomorrow. I really hope it functions as expected and lives up to the legend of Mini-14 reliability.
